The Phenomenon of the 1960s The WLS Silver Dollar Survey is a significant cultural artifact that documents the evolving music scene in Chicago. The survey reported the rise of rock, British Invasion, and soul music during the 1960s. It fostered community and shaped identities as WLS DJs became influential tastemakers. The survey's collectability highlights its historical significance and connection to the transformative music of the decade. WLS's success in the Top 40 format sparked competition, leading to WCFL's switch to the same format in 1965. British Invasion & Silver Beatles WLS was vital in popularizing British Invasion bands, including The Beatles, in the Midwest. Dick Biondi was one of the first DJs to introduce The Beatles in Chicago in February 1963. The Silver Dollar Survey featured prominent British acts like The Rolling Stones, Dave Clark Five, and Herman's Hermits. About The Author Rich Gardner is a passionate music enthusiast who has been deeply connected to radio and music since the 1960s. His love for music began in childhood when he listened to WLS-AM 890 and WCFL, often accompanying his father in the family car. This early exposure sparked a lifelong hobby of collecting phonographs, records, music surveys, and memorabilia. Rich actively pursued his passion by collecting WLS Surveys from the 1970s through the 1980s, compiling his own lists from countdown shows, and placing ads in the Chicago Reader during the 1980s to locate older surveys. He went to great lengths to preserve and recreate missing surveys using modern technology, demonstrating his dedication to documenting and sharing the history of Chicago radio and music for others to enjoy.
